Output 03c66ded549f3468813969749e4ede99407d3daac81ac5328006b5158f8ef983:0

value
305804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15128a2ba7158cc4168ef6672a23e5b81a1108e9 OP_EQUAL
address
33cSKjbByMHT8QcP2yVbHtXuE6QoMYmJDg
transaction
03c66ded549f3468813969749e4ede99407d3daac81ac5328006b5158f8ef983
spent
true